📜  MySQL 意外关闭 - SQL (1)

📅  最后修改于: 2023-12-03 15:33:03.256000             🧑  作者: Mango

MySQL 意外关闭 - SQL

如果你是一名程序员,你一定经常使用 MySQL 来管理你的数据库。然而,有时你可能会遇到 MySQL 意外关闭的情况,这对你的应用程序和业务可能会带来不良影响。这篇文章将为你解释一些可能导致 MySQL 意外关闭的原因,并提供一些解决方案。

可能的原因
  1. MySQL 运行时间过长导致内存不足

如果 MySQL 运行时间过长,它可能会占用大量的内存,从而导致内存不足。这可能会导致 MySQL 意外关闭。

解决方案:

  • 设置 MySQL 的缓存大小
  • 定期重启 MySQL
  1. 数据库服务器硬件问题

如果运行 MySQL 的服务器出现硬件故障,比如硬盘故障或电源故障,那么 MySQL 可能会意外关闭。

解决方案:

  • 备份数据并将其迁移到新的服务器上。
  1. 未及时更新 MySQL 版本

如果你的 MySQL 版本较旧,可能会有安全漏洞和其他问题,这些问题可能导致 MySQL 意外关闭。

解决方案:

  • 定期更新 MySQL 版本
  1. 系统负载过高

如果运行 MySQL 的服务器的负载过高,可能会导致 MySQL 意外关闭。

解决方案:

  • 优化 MySQL 查询
  • 分流 MySQL 查询到不同的服务器
总结

以上是导致 MySQL 意外关闭的一些常见原因和解决方案。了解这些原因并采取适当的措施,可以防止 MySQL 意外关闭,并保护你的应用程序和业务。